Austin singer/songwriter Kacy Crowley is back with her third independent release, Cave. Produced by Billy Harvey (Steve Poltz, Bob Schneider), Cave is an offbeat yet completely relatable collection of songs that feels more like a first record than a third. With guest spots from Kevin Lovejoy and The Tosca String Quartet, Cave mixes an indie spirit with hummable pop melodies.

Kacy had only been in Austin a short time when Atlantic Records released her first recording, Anchorless. With critical praise jammed in her back pocket from publications like Billboard, Time, USA today and Vanity Fair she toured the US and into Canada. Her songs were featured in the films Little Boy Blue, Anywhere But Here and Three to Tango, and found their way into various television programs. Kacy was also a guest at Miles Copeland's Castle, a prestigious songwriting retreat in France.
In 2003 Kacy released Moodswing, her first independent recording. Produced by Jon Dee Graham (Patti Smyth, Jon Doe, The Gourds) Moodswing is an Austin favorite and was named 9 best album by the Austin American-Statesman. It's first single Kind of Perfect picked up the 3 award for best song and was also named 9 song of the year In KGSR's top 107 songs of 2003.
Kacy's 2004 release, Tramps Like Us is an introspective and disarming collection of eleven acoustic songs. She continues to tour throughout the states and develop her fan base by playing such festivals as The Austin City Limits Music Festival and the Seljord Music Festival (Norway). You can hear her songs most recently on MTV's The Hills and A&E's Rollergirls.
"Cave" was released in 2008 to great reviews (see above for quotes).
In 2011 Kacy joined Liars & Saints, a band that features long-time friend Johnny Goudie and the fresh faced Jeremy Nail. Along with drummer Joe Humel and bass player Palli, the three frontmen (Kacy, Johnny and Jeremy) share songwriting and instrumental duties. It is a true rock and roll team effort.
